Team,

We've narrowed the customer-support outsourcing shortlist to two vendors: Quellix Services and Bramfold Partners. Quellix is cheaper; Bramfold scores better on quality audits. Transition would start next quarter, affecting roughly 40 seats in the Ostgate office. Severance and retraining costs are within the envelope finance approved. I need each department head's impact assessment by Friday. No external communication until the board signs off. The confidential planning note is appended below for your reference only.

board note of kawip-yajof: The renewal with Zorixox Group closes at $10 million a year, 15 percent below the last contract. Project Druix slips by a full year because of the tooling delay.

Subject: Read-replica lag alarm tuning

Hi folks,

Heads up before Friday's cut: the Pellwright replica lag alarm was firing on every Marnix sync, so we bumped the threshold from 30s to 90s and added a five-minute cooldown. Should quiet things down without hiding real trouble. If you want to poke the alarm API yourselves before release, authenticate with the token below.

login token, yajeg-fawif: eyJhbGciOiJIUzI1NiIsInR5cCI6IkpXVCJ9.eyJzdWIiOiIEdPQYnZXaZIn0.HSRTnYZBx0Qc

## PR: saner defaults for the Murkwell backfill scheduler

This tightens up the nightly backfill scheduler after last week's pile-up where three tenants' jobs overlapped and dragged past 6am. Changes: staggered start offsets, a hard cap on concurrent backfills per shard, and exponential backoff that actually resets. No schema changes, config-only plus one guard in the dispatcher, so it's safe for the Thursday train. Rollback is just reverting the config map. New constants are listed below.

constants for yaduf-fahag:
BUDGETS = {
    "kelix": 528,
    "briwyn": 734,
}

## Artifact Signing — SDK Parity Notes (Weekly Sync)

Kestrel SDK for Android reached parity with the Swift client this sprint: offline queueing, batched telemetry, and retry semantics now match. Both SDKs ship as signed artifacts from the same pipeline. Remaining gap: background sync throttling, targeted next sprint. Verify both release bundles before tagging. Both artifacts validate against the shared signing key below.

signing key of kawig-fafog = bky19_6Fypv1qws7J8qJtaYjX